Transaction 27cfa79ae3e73636cfbfdcb00c58ebd6495287ad8581e2d63bf7010681740e21

2 Input
2 Outputs
  • 27cfa79ae3e73636cfbfdcb00c58ebd6495287ad8581e2d63bf7010681740e21:0
  • value  120000000
    address  37qBprYDaNAdfnZBgWXNtNh7bVZHpfKVek
  • 27cfa79ae3e73636cfbfdcb00c58ebd6495287ad8581e2d63bf7010681740e21:1
  • value  5462787
    address  34yHHGafKn53dWRVzo5FuyEtYivDYkMU1R